You cannot discuss the 1996 film without the 1973 source text. Archive.org often carries scholarly papers and recordings of J.G. Ballard discussing his work. Searching for "crash 1996" on the platform often leads users to the philosophical roots of the story—the idea that the car crash is a "fertilizing event" in a world increasingly numbed by technology.
